Description

A flavorful and easy-to-make slow cooker dish featuring tender chicken and rice infused with lemon and herbs.


Ingredients

Scale
  • 4 boneless, skinless chicken breasts
  • 1 cup long-grain white rice
  • 2 cups chicken broth
  • 1 lemon, juiced and zested
  • 2 cloves garlic, minced
  • 1 teaspoon dried thyme
  • 1 teaspoon dried rosemary
  • Salt and pepper to taste
  • Fresh parsley for garnish

Instructions

  1. Place the chicken breasts in the slow cooker.
  2. In a bowl, mix together the chicken broth, lemon juice, lemon zest, garlic, thyme, rosemary, salt, and pepper.
  3. Pour the mixture over the chicken in the slow cooker.
  4. Add the rice on top of the chicken and broth mixture.
  5. Cover and cook on low for 6-8 hours or on high for 3-4 hours, until the chicken is cooked through and the rice is tender.
  6. Once done, fluff the rice with a fork and serve garnished with fresh parsley.

Notes

  • For added flavor, marinate the chicken in lemon juice and herbs for a few hours before cooking.
  • Adjust the amount of broth based on your desired rice consistency.
  • This dish pairs well with steamed vegetables.

How to Make Slow Cooker Lemon Herb Chicken and Rice

Step 1: Prepare the Chicken

Start by placing the boneless, skinless chicken breasts in the slow cooker. Make sure they’re evenly spaced for even cooking. If you have time, consider marinating the chicken in lemon juice and herbs for a few hours. This extra step enhances the flavor and tenderness. But if you’re short on time, don’t worry! Just pop them in as they are. The slow cooker will work its magic, turning them into juicy bites of goodness.

Step 2: Mix the Broth and Seasonings

In a mixing bowl, combine the chicken broth, lemon juice, and lemon zest. Add the minced garlic, dried thyme, and rosemary. Sprinkle in salt and pepper to taste. Whisk everything together until well blended. This mixture is the heart of your dish, infusing the chicken and rice with vibrant flavors. If you love garlic, feel free to add an extra clove or two. The more, the merrier!

Step 3: Combine Ingredients in the Slow Cooker

Pour the flavorful broth mixture over the chicken in the slow cooker. Make sure the chicken is well coated. Next, sprinkle the long-grain white rice on top of the chicken and broth. Don’t stir just yet! The rice will absorb all those delicious flavors as it cooks. This layering technique ensures that every grain of rice becomes a little flavor bomb. Trust me, it’s worth the wait!

Step 4: Cook the Dish

Cover the slow cooker and set it to cook on low for 6-8 hours or on high for 3-4 hours. The longer, the better, as the chicken will become incredibly tender. If you’re in a rush, the high setting works just fine. Just remember to check that the chicken is cooked through and the rice is tender before serving. The aroma wafting through your kitchen will be irresistible!

Step 5: Fluff and Serve

Once the cooking time is up, it’s time to fluff the rice. Use a fork to gently stir and separate the grains. This step makes the rice light and fluffy, perfect for soaking up the delicious broth. Serve the chicken and rice on plates, garnished with fresh parsley for a pop of color. Your family will be amazed at how easy and delicious this Slow Cooker Lemon Herb Chicken and Rice is!

Variations of Slow Cooker Lemon Herb Chicken and Rice

  • Vegetable Medley: Add a mix of your favorite vegetables like bell peppers, zucchini, or spinach for extra nutrition and color.
  • Herb Swap: Experiment with different herbs such as oregano or basil for a unique flavor twist.
  • Spicy Kick: Add a pinch of red pepper flakes or a diced jalapeño for a bit of heat.
  • Brown Rice Option: Substitute long-grain white rice with brown rice for a heartier, whole-grain version. Just increase the cooking time.
  • Lemon Garlic Butter: Stir in a tablespoon of butter before serving for a rich, creamy finish.

FAQs about Slow Cooker Lemon Herb Chicken and Rice

Can I use frozen chicken breasts for this recipe?

Yes, you can use frozen chicken breasts! Just remember to increase the cooking time by an hour or so. The slow cooker will still work its magic, ensuring the chicken is tender and flavorful.

What can I substitute for chicken broth?

If you don’t have chicken broth on hand, vegetable broth is a great alternative. You can also use water, but it may lack the depth of flavor. Adding a splash of soy sauce can enhance the taste if you go this route.

Can I make this dish ahead of time?

Absolutely! You can prepare everything the night before and store it in the fridge. Just pop it in the slow cooker in the morning, and you’ll come home to a delicious meal waiting for you!

How do I store leftovers?

Store any leftovers in an airtight container in the fridge for up to three days. Reheat in the microwave or on the stovetop, adding a splash of broth to keep it moist.

Can I double the recipe?

Yes, you can double the recipe! Just make sure your slow cooker is large enough to accommodate the extra ingredients. Adjust the cooking time slightly if needed, but it should be similar.
